Lazio are set to formulate an offer for young Argentine Southampton midfielder Carlos Alcaraz but face competition from Brazil in Flamengo.

The 21-year-old has recently landed on Sporting Director Angelo Fabiani’s wishlist as the Biancocelesti look to bolster their midfield department with one more addition. The Argentine can either play in the middle of the park or behind the striker.

Lazio to Launch an Official Bid for Alcaraz

According to La Repubblica (via La Lazio Siamo Noi), Lazio will soon present the English club with a concrete bid. The Italian capital side is looking to sign Alcaraz on an initial loan deal with an option to buy at the end of the season. The agreement would include a buy-back option in favour of the Saints who would be open to this formula.

But as the source notes, Lazio’s current priority is to sign Boulaye Dia from Salernitana and then offload the deadwood to make room for a new arrival. This includes the likes of Matteo Cancellieri and Toma Basic.

Flamengo Trying to Secure the Argentine’s Services

Moreover, Ge Globo (via LazioNews24) claims that Flamengo is posing a threat to Lazio’s plans, as the Brazilian giants are also in the fray for Alcaraz. The Mengao are reportedly offering €18 million to bring the Argentine back to South America.

Alcaraz spent the second part of the previous campaign on loan at Juventus but failed to deliver the goods. The Bianconeri thus opted against maintaining his services on a permanent basis. The midfielder’s contract with Southampton is valid until June 2028.
